  1. Jesus had 'finished' his ultimate goal - laying down his life on the cross, bearing our sins, and giving us a path connecting us directly to our GOD. He willingly 'gave up' his soul into the hands of His Father to save us all. We too are here for one ultimate goal - to live lives of purpose, to focus on God and His kingdom, to be obedient to God's word, and lastly, be willing to suffer any type of hardships to achieve God's purpose for our lives. Ultimately we want to also be able to conclude: "It is finished.", we have finished God's purpose for us here on earth. We want to be welcomed into Heaven by His words: "Well done, good and faithful servant . . . enter into the joy of your master." We want to have lived a life pleasing to God so that we are able to live in our God's presence for eternity.
